How Does the Recirculation System Work?
The recirculation system in over-the-range microwaves is designed to filter and recirculate air back into the kitchen, rather than venting it outside.
- Charcoal Filters: These filters are essential for capturing odors and smoke from cooking. They absorb and neutralize unpleasant smells, ensuring that the air returned to the kitchen is fresher and more pleasant.
- Grease Filters: Grease filters trap airborne grease particles that are released during cooking. By preventing these particles from circulating back into the kitchen, they help maintain a cleaner cooking environment and reduce buildup on kitchen surfaces.
- Fan and Blower System: This component is responsible for pulling air through the filters and back into the kitchen. The power and efficiency of the fan can significantly impact the effectiveness of the recirculation system, with stronger fans providing better air movement and filtration.
- Mounting and Installation: Proper installation of the recirculation system is crucial for optimal performance. Depending on the kitchen layout, the microwave must be mounted correctly to ensure proper airflow and filtering efficiency.
- Maintenance Requirements: Regular maintenance, such as cleaning or replacing filters, is necessary to keep the recirculation system functioning effectively. Neglecting maintenance can lead to reduced performance and unpleasant cooking odors lingering in the air.
Are There Any Limitations to Using Recirculating Over the Range Microwaves?
Installation Requirements: Installing a recirculating over the range microwave can be more complex than a standard model, as it may require additional modifications to the kitchen. This can include ensuring adequate space for the filters and the ductwork, which can be a challenge in smaller kitchens.
Maintenance Needs: The filters in recirculating microwaves, often made of charcoal or mesh, need to be cleaned or replaced regularly to maintain performance. This can be an additional task for the user, and neglecting this maintenance can lead to decreased efficiency and kitchen air quality.
Limited Cooking Power: Some recirculating models may have wattages lower than their vented counterparts, which can affect their ability to cook food quickly and evenly. This might be a consideration for users who frequently cook large or complex meals that require higher power levels.

What Maintenance Tips Can Help Enhance the Longevity of Your Recirculating Over the Range Microwave?
To enhance the longevity of your recirculating over the range microwave, consider the following maintenance tips:
- Regular Cleaning: Keeping the interior and exterior clean is essential for maintaining functionality and appearance.
- Filter Maintenance: Regularly check and replace or clean the grease and charcoal filters to ensure optimal air circulation.
- Proper Ventilation: Ensure that the microwave has enough clearance around it for proper ventilation to prevent overheating.
- Cautious Use of Microwave-Safe Containers: Always use microwave-safe dishes to avoid damage to the interior and ensure efficient cooking.
- Monitor Cooking Times: Avoid overcooking food to prevent smoke and odor buildup, which can affect both performance and longevity.
Regular cleaning helps to remove food particles, spills, and grease that can accumulate and impact the microwave’s performance. A clean microwave not only looks better but also operates more efficiently, which can extend its lifespan.
Filter maintenance is crucial as the grease and charcoal filters trap cooking odors and grease. If these filters are not cleaned or replaced regularly, they can become clogged, leading to reduced airflow and increased strain on the microwave’s motor.
Proper ventilation is essential for any over-the-range microwave to prevent overheating and ensure that the appliance operates within its designed temperature range. Make sure there is adequate space above and around the microwave to allow for efficient airflow.
Using microwave-safe containers prevents potential damage from materials that are not designed for microwave use, such as metal or certain plastics. This practice not only protects the microwave’s interior but also helps in cooking food evenly and safely.
Monitoring cooking times is important to prevent excessive smoke and odors that can build up inside the microwave. Overcooking can also lead to damage to the interior surfaces and components, which can significantly reduce the appliance’s lifespan.
